Environmental Health & Safety
The Environmental Health and Safety team is comprised of our in-house Certified Industrial Hygienist as well as a full time Safety Specialist. They provide leadership in the design, implementation, and ongoing performance of the university safety process, which includes facilitation of the University Safety Committee and supporting subcommittees.
Environmental Health and Safety is a resource for issues including traditional safety, hazardous materials and waste, life/fire safety, and emergency preparedness. The department acts as university representative and liaison when dealing with federal, state and/or local agencies (OSHA, EPA and DEP).

Key Functions of Environmental Health & Safety:
- Safety education and training
- Prepare written policies, procedures, & guidelines
- Perform hazard surveillance inspections
- Monitor contractor/construction safety
- Determine root cause of incidents
- Develop policies for new regulations
- Assures compliance with OSHA standards
